What Medication-Assisted Treatment Actually Suggests



MAT integrates FDA-approved medicines with counseling and behavioral therapies to treat substance usage conditions, consisting of alcoholism. Many individuals think therapy indicates a residential keep, but that is not constantly the case. A medication assisted treatment clinic delivers structured care in an expert setup where physicians and qualified counselors collaborate to build personalized recovery strategies.



For alcohol use condition specifically, medications like naltrexone, acamprosate, and disulfiram have actually shown solid evidence in lowering food cravings, taking care of withdrawal signs, and decreasing relapse prices. These are not replacements for treatment; they function together with it. The medicine resolves the brain chemistry disruption triggered by persistent alcohol usage, providing clients a neurological structure that makes behavioral modification considerably extra possible.

How Outpatient Therapy Matches Modern Recuperation



Not every person with alcoholism requires to step far from their life to improve. alcohol addiction outpatient treatment gives people accessibility to clinical supervision, treatment sessions, and medicine management while they proceed living in the house in White Plains. This model functions especially well for people with moderate-to-severe alcohol use condition that have stable housing and a support system around them.



Outpatient care typically includes scheduled visits a number of times a week, reducing in frequency as the person proceeds. Throughout those sees, clients meet recommending doctors that keep track of just how drugs are working, change does when necessary, and screen for any arising health and wellness problems. Along with clinical check outs, individual and group therapy sessions attend to the emotional roots of addiction, including trauma, anxiety, and habitual thought patterns.

What to Expect When You Begin floor covering



Starting MAT for alcohol addiction normally starts with a detailed clinical analysis. A medical professional will certainly analyze the severity of alcoholism, screen for withdrawal danger, and figure out whether clinical detoxing is essential prior to beginning a medication regimen. Individuals who show indications of extreme physical dependence may require a brief medically supervised detoxification duration prior to transitioning into outpatient MAT.



As soon as stable, people begin their medication method alongside therapy. Development turning points get tracked on a regular basis, and therapy strategies evolve as individuals development in their recovery. Lots of people notice significant reductions in desires within the very first few weeks, which creates momentum and confidence that recuperation is genuinely feasible.



Addressing the Preconception That Still Exists



Stigma continues to be among the biggest obstacles to treatment in communities like White Plains. The misconception that utilizing drug to treat addiction indicates "not actually recouping" has no support in medical evidence. Treating alcohol use problem with medication is no various from dealing with diabetic issues with insulin or taking care of hypertension with high blood pressure medication. The brain is an organic body organ, and addiction is a clinical condition you can try here that reacts to medical treatment.
